Schedule any DOT drug or alcohol test in Lumber Bridge, NC by contacting us at (800) 221-4291. You can also use our online registration system by selecting your test and completing the necessary donor information. Pre-registration is required before heading to the test center.
Your entered zip code will locate the nearest test center in Lumber Bridge, NC that suits your needs. A registration form with details will be emailed. Present this form at the center, either printed or on your smartphone. Most tests require no appointment, but ensure all donor info is filled out and the test is paid for at registration.
Our labs, SAMHSA-certified, ensure reliable results overseen by licensed physicians acting as Medical Review Officers (MRO).

Robeson County DUI Statistics
Lumber Bridge, a small town in Robeson County, North Carolina (NC), is subject to the state’s rigorous tracking of Driving Under the Influence (DUI) incidents. Robeson County, NC has been noted for having a significant number of DUI cases annually. In recent years, North Carolina law enforcement has increased efforts within the county to curb these incidents through regular checkpoints and public awareness campaigns. The state's stringent penalties, including license suspension and mandatory counseling, are aimed at reducing these occurrences. Community programs in Lumber Bridge are actively engaged in educating residents on the dangers and legal consequences of DUI, striving to create safer roads for all.
